Core Developments

  • Daniel Green optimized the use of native unsigned integers in MoarVM.
  • Nick Logan deprecated a number of methods in the Distribution::Resource class because they produce inconsistent results, depending on compilation phase.

In RakuAST developments this week:

  • Elizabeth Mattijsen streamlined code relating to parameters, allowed for constants being used in RakuDoc configurations, fixed an issue with nameless parameters and handling of react / supply with a single whenever in them.
  • Nahuel Pacheco fixed an issue in deparsing of meta-infix operators.
  • The number of passing test-files with the new Raku grammar are now 110/151 (make test +0) and 985/1356 (make spectest +5).
